Not only isn't Macy's not following the trend of retailers closing on Thanksgiving, the iconic retailer is opening its doors even earlier this year.
Macy's stores will open at 5 p.m, due to increasing consumer interest, according to a USA Today report, and will remain open through 2 a.m. on Black Friday.
"In response to significant, ongoing customer interest in shopping on Thanksgiving, both at Macy's and at many other retailers, we will be opening our full-line department stores at 5 p.m. on Thanksgiving Day," spokeswoman Holly Thomas told USA Today.
